"Wings of Fancy" Live Butterfly Exhibit

Eastern Tiger Swallowtail by George DeBuchananne

Saturday, May 1 through Sunday, September 19, 2010
10: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m. daily

Brookside Gardens South Conservatory
1500 Glenallan Avenue
Wheaton, MD 20902
"Butterfly Hotline- Recorded Information:
301-962-1453

WHAT'S IN BLOOM IN JULY AND AUGUST?

Annuals, butterfly bush, chaste tree, crape myrtle, hydrangeas, perennials, rose-of Sharon, roses, summersweet, trumpet vine, water and bog plants.
